GoFundMe severs ties with Canadian anti-vax trucker rally, withholds $10M in donations

A distinguished fundraising website minimize ties with a convoy of Canadian truckers that had descended on their nation’s capital to protest COVID-19 vaccine mandates and laws.

GoFundMe blocked the discharge of just about $10 million in donations to the “Freedom Convoy,” Friday in reference to “the promotion of violence and harassment” in Ottawa.

“We now have proof from regulation enforcement that the beforehand peaceable demonstration has change into an occupation, with police reviews of violence and different illegal exercise,” the web site wrote in a press release.

Donors had two weeks to ask for a refund, and the remainder of the cash the group raised could be allotted to “credible and established charities” chosen by Freedom Convoy organizers, the location mentioned.

1000's of truckers rolled into the Ontario metropolis on Jan. 29, lots of them blocking roads exterior of Parliament buildings, honking loudly and brandishing Canadian flags and “F–okay [Prime Minister Justin] Trudeau” banners.

Police had been bracing for a surge of protestors to hitch their ranks this weekend, and mentioned the scenario was “more and more risky and more and more harmful,” The Toronto Star reported Friday.

“The hatred, the violence, the unlawful acts that Ottawa residents and companies have endured during the last week is unacceptable in any circumstance,” Ottawa police Chief Peter Sloly reportedly mentioned.

“Don't deliver weapons. Don't deliver firearms. Don't come right here to trigger hurt. Don't come right here to interrupt the regulation. You can be held to account,” Sloly warned could be vigil-antis, after reviews of a person arrested for attempting to move a weapon to the capital.

Sloly additionally mentioned he was amongst metropolis officers who had obtained dying threats from protestors, based on the report.

On Wednesday, Fb took down a web page created by US truckers who had been planning to experience from California to Washington DC for the same protest.

The “Convoy to DC 2022” web page was taken down for violating the social community’s coverage towards sharing QAnon conspiracy theories, based on Fox Information.

Organizer Brian Brase advised the outlet his group needed to finish US vaccine mandates by peaceable protest.

“This crosses all genders, all races, all sexual orientations, all occupations. Truckers is perhaps standing up, however it’s not in regards to the truckers. It’s about America.”
